Orient Express Corinthian: Set to Make Caribbean Debut in Fall 2026

Accor Cruises has announced the launch of its first superyacht, the Orient Express Corinthian, set to begin operations in the Caribbean in Fall 2026. The ship will set sail from Lisbon, Portugal, on October 12th for a 14-night relocation voyage to Bridgetown, Barbados, and will then embark on a series of itineraries that last between 2 to 9 nights through March 2027. Key destinations include Saint-Barthélemy, Moskito Island, the Exumas, and the Tobago Cays.

Measuring 220 meters in length and boasting an air draft exceeding 100 meters, the Corinthian will be the world’s largest sailing yacht upon delivery. It features 54 suites, each offering panoramic windows or private terraces, capable of accommodating up to 110 guests with a crew-to-guest ratio of 1:1. The design, directed by Artistic Director Maxime d’Angeac, aims to evoke the glory of classic travel.

The yacht will utilize a SolidSail propulsion system, which incorporates three rigid sails with a combined surface area of around 1,500 m², supported by tilting masts. This innovative approach allows for nearly complete wind-powered navigation at speeds of around 17 knots under favorable conditions. Additionally, a hybrid engine that runs on liquefied natural gas will assist the sails as necessary.

The interior design is inspired by the elegance of historic ocean liners such as the SS Normandie, featuring luxury crafted by French artisans. Onboard amenities will include five restaurants, a 115-seat cabaret, two pools, a marina, a recording studio, and wellness facilities. The culinary experience will be overseen by Michelin-starred chef Yannick Alléno, known for his work with Orient Express train dining.

The Corinthian marks a significant step for Orient Express as it transitions from legendary rail travel to luxury maritime experiences. The yacht’s inaugural Caribbean season, lasting from October 2026 to March 2027, promises to explore lesser-known ports and unspoiled reefs, catering to both short getaways and more immersive wellness-focused travels.

Following the Corinthian, Orient Express plans to introduce a sister ship named the Olympian in 2027, with the success of their Caribbean season anticipated to play a crucial role in the future of luxury cruise travel, emphasizing heritage, sustainability, and immersive experiences.
